BOFA 3D PrintPRO HT

High-Performance Fume Extraction for High-Temperature 3D Printing

The BOFA 3D PrintPRO HT is a premier fume extraction solution designed for high-temperature 3D printing processes, including fused deposition modelling, stereolithography, and digital light processing. Engineered for enclosed, high-performance 3D printers with chamber air temperatures up to 100°C, this unit ensures safe and efficient operation. Its modular design allows for closed-loop continuous operation, open-loop intermittent operation, or a combination of both with an optional pairing kit. The 230V 3D PrintPRO HT is equipped with advanced features like HEPA and ACF filters, multi-voltage sensing, and a ProTECT service plan, ensuring optimal performance and compliance with UKCA & CE standards.

Versatile Filtration Options

The 3D PrintPRO HT is ideal for closed-loop continuous operation, delivering a maximum airflow rate of up to 100 m³/h to filter particulate during the print process. It also supports open-loop intermittent operation (purge cycle) at a fixed airflow of 30 m³/h, filtering both particulate and gases, with both demands met via a pairing kit.

  • Features a maximum airflow rate of 100 m³/h for efficient particulate filtration.
  • Supports both closed-loop continuous and open-loop intermittent operations.

Technical Specifications

General Features

  • Ability to filter gas up to 100°C / 212°F: Standard
  • Low heat loss through insulated construction: Standard
  • Extended life filters for low cost of ownership: Standard
  • Low noise level: Standard
  • Compact construction: Standard
  • Filter change indicator: Standard
  • Filter status signals to host machine: Standard
  • 12v DC remote stop/start interface: Standard
  • UKCA & CE approvals: Standard

Electrical Data

  • Voltage: 230V
  • Frequency: 50Hz
  • Full load current: 2.0 amps

Dimensions and Weight

  • Full unit dimensions (H x W x D): 608 x 406 x 590 mm
  • Valve unit dimensions (H x W x D): 450 x 210 x 205 mm
  • Weight (standard extractor with filters): 50 kg
